Abstract

Laporan penelitian ini bertujuan untuk menyelidiki dan menganalisis pengaruh likuiditias terhadap probitabilitas perbankan yang telah tercatat di Bursa Efek Indonesia dan Otoritas Jasa Keuangan. Variabel dari profitabiltas terdiri dari ROA dan ROE. sedangkan variabel dari likuiditas terdiri dari current ratio, advance to deposit ratio, cash to deposit ratio, deposit to asset ratio serta cash reserve ratio. Sampel yang digunakan dalam penelitian ini terdiri dari 92 perbankan umum yang telah tercatat di Bursa Efek Indonesia dan Otoritas Jasa Keuangan dari periode 2013-2017. Dimana yang ditentukan dengan metode purposive sampling. Data yang digunakan adalah laopran keuangan publikasi yang diperoleh melalui website resmi. Metode analisis data yang digunakan adalah regresi data panel. Penelitian ini diolah dengan menggunakan program SPSS 25 dan Eviews 10. Hasil penelitian ini menerangkan bahwa ROA dipengaruhi secara signifikan yang bersifat positif variabel oleh variabel current ratio, advance to deposit ratio, cash deposit ratio,cash reserve ratio. Sementara ROA dipengaruhi ssecara signifikan yang bersifat negatif oleh variabel deposit asset ratio. Hasil lain variabel dependen ROE menunjukkan dipengaruhi secara signifikan yang bersifat positif oleh variabel current ratio,advance to deposit ratio,deposit asset ratio, dan cash reserve ratio, sementara ROE dipengaruh secara signifikan yang bersifat negatif oleh variabel cash deposit. ********************************************************************** This research report aims to investigate and analyze the effect of liquidity on the probability of banks that have been list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ange and the Financial Services Authority. The variable of profitability consists of ROA and ROE. while the variable from liquidity consists of the current ratio, advance to deposit ratio, cash to deposit ratio, deposit to asset ratio and cash reserve ratio. The sample used in this study consisted of 92 public banks that have been list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ange and the Financial Services Authority from the period 2013-2017. Where is determined by purposive sampling method. The data used is a financial report published through the official website. The data analysis method used is panel data regression. This research was processed using SPSS 25 and Eviews 10 programs. The results of this study explain that ROA is significantly influenced by a positive variable by the current ratio variable, advance to deposit ratio, cash to deposit ratio, cash reserve ratio. While ROA is significantly affected negatively by the variable deposit to asset rati. Another result of the ROE dependent variable shows that it is significantly influenced positively by the cash reserve ratio variable, while ROE is significantly affected negatively by the current ratio variable and cash to deposit ratio. Whereas ROE is influenced insignificantly by the variable advance to deposit ratio and deposit to asset ratio.
